From da1a7d7fbad42581c90a79e2194080bcab62a562 Mon Sep 17 00:00:00 2001 From: "awilliam@xenbuild2.aw" Date: Thu, 7 Dec 2006 14:53:47 -0700 Subject: [PATCH] [IA64] Map vcpu memory mapped registers into guest psudo physical address space Assign vcpu memory mapped registers into guest psudo physical address space for foreign domain page mapping. This is used by domain save.
